Gathering Your Materials: What You'll Need

Once you've found your perfect BB8 quilt pattern, it's time to gather your materials. Here's a basic list of what you'll typically need to make a BB8 quilt: fabrics, batting, backing fabric, thread, quilting supplies, and sewing machine. The choice of fabrics is crucial. Select fabrics that complement BB8's colors: orange, white, and gray. You can use cotton, flannel, or other quilting-weight fabrics. Make sure to pre-wash your fabrics to prevent shrinkage after you've finished quilting. Cotton is generally a good choice because it is easy to work with and comes in a wide variety of colors and prints. Choose colors that match BB8, usually a combination of white, orange, and gray. Then, you will need the batting, which is the layer of insulation that goes between the quilt top and the backing. Consider the weight and thickness of the batting depending on the desired warmth and drape of your quilt. The backing fabric is used for the back of the quilt. It's usually a single piece of fabric and should be the same size as your quilt top. You can choose a solid color or a printed fabric for the back. Make sure to select a color that complements your quilt top. The thread should be of high quality and appropriate for the fabrics you are using. Make sure you have a suitable quilting thread that complements the colors of your quilt top and backing. Quilting supplies are a must-have. You'll need a rotary cutter, cutting mat, ruler, pins, and scissors. These tools will help you cut and assemble your quilt pieces with accuracy and precision. If you are doing appliqué, you may also need fusible interfacing or adhesive spray. Finally, you'll need a sewing machine capable of handling the layers of fabric and batting. Make sure your sewing machine is in good working order and has a straight stitch and, if possible, a zigzag stitch for appliqué. Step-by-Step Guide to Making Your BB8 Quilt

Alright, guys, let's dive into the step-by-step process of making a BB8 quilt. The exact steps will vary depending on the chosen pattern, but here's a general overview. First, gather all your materials as mentioned above and carefully read the pattern instructions. Make sure you understand all the steps before you begin. Next, prepare your fabrics. Wash and iron your fabrics to remove any wrinkles and prevent shrinkage. Then, cut all the fabric pieces according to the pattern instructions. Use a rotary cutter, cutting mat, and ruler for precise cuts. Begin assembling the quilt top by sewing the fabric pieces together according to the pattern. This usually involves piecing together small squares, strips, or other shapes. Make sure to press your seams after sewing each seam to create a flat, neat quilt top. If your pattern includes appliqué, prepare the appliqué shapes by tracing them onto the fusible interfacing and ironing them onto the fabric. Cut out the appliqué shapes and then fuse them onto the quilt top, following the pattern instructions. Once the quilt top is complete, layer it with the batting and backing fabric. Baste the layers together using safety pins, basting spray, or basting stitches. This will keep the layers from shifting while you quilt. Now, it is time to start the actual quilting process. Quilt the layers together using your sewing machine. You can use a variety of quilting designs, such as straight lines, free-motion quilting, or stippling. Trim the excess batting and backing fabric from the edges of the quilt top. Then, prepare and attach the binding. Cut the binding strips according to the pattern instructions and sew them together. Fold the binding over the edges of the quilt and sew it in place, either by machine or by hand. The final step is to give your quilt a final press to smooth out any wrinkles and give it a polished finish. And there you have it – your very own BB8 quilt! Quilting Techniques: Tips and Tricks

Let's talk about some quilting techniques, which will help you in your project. First, accuracy is key, so make sure to use accurate measurements. Using a rotary cutter, cutting mat, and ruler will help you cut your fabric pieces with precision. Use pins or clips to hold the fabric pieces in place while sewing. This will help prevent the fabric from shifting and ensure that your seams are straight. Always press your seams after sewing. This will help create a flat and neat quilt top. Then there is the pressing: pressing the seams to the side, pressing the seams open, and pressing the seam allowances to the dark or the light. Be careful to choose the appropriate method for your pattern. When it comes to appliqué, the right technique is essential. You can choose from several appliqué techniques, such as raw edge appliqué, turned edge appliqué, or machine appliqué. Be sure to use a high-quality thread and a sharp needle to ensure a clean, professional finish. When it comes to quilting, there are many options. Choose a quilting design that complements your quilt top and enhances the overall look of your quilt. You can use straight lines, curved lines, or free-motion quilting to add texture and interest to your quilt. When quilting, use a walking foot or a dual feed foot on your sewing machine. These feet will help the layers of fabric move smoothly through the machine without shifting. Practice your quilting design on a scrap piece of fabric before quilting your entire quilt. This will help you get a feel for the design and make any necessary adjustments. Finally, don't forget to trim the excess batting and backing fabric after quilting. Use a rotary cutter and ruler to trim the edges of your quilt and create a clean, even finish. These are just a few tips and tricks to help you create a beautiful and professional-looking BB8 quilt. Beyond the Basics: Advanced Techniques

For those of you who want to take your BB8 quilt to the next level, here are a few advanced techniques to consider. First, try paper piecing, which is an excellent way to create intricate designs. This technique involves sewing fabric pieces to a paper template, resulting in precise and complex shapes. Next, learn free-motion quilting, which allows you to create unique and personalized designs. With this technique, you can move the fabric freely under the needle to create custom quilting patterns. You can also explore different appliqué techniques. This opens up a world of possibilities for adding detail and dimension to your quilt. You could also experiment with different fabric types and textures. Mixing different fabrics will add visual interest and tactile appeal to your quilt. If you're feeling especially ambitious, consider adding embellishments like embroidery or beads to further enhance your quilt.
